Step 1: Choose a Profitable Mug Type to Customize
Custom mugs come in many variations based on material, shape, and size. Each option appeals to a different buyer intent. Here are the most popular mug types to customize:
- Mug materials: Ceramic, stoneware, stainless steel, glass, plastic, paper, or styrofoam.
- Mug shapes: Round belly, small abby, straight, footed, tankard, flare, etc.
- Mug sizes: 11oz, 15oz, 20oz to 30oz.
With the profit margin around 30% to 60%, here are the most profitable custom mugs to sell:
- Custom ceramic coffee mugs: Ideal for daily use, gifts, and personalization with names, photos, or quotes. They are affordable, durable, widely supported by POD providers, and offer excellent print quality. The best-selling sizes are 11oz and 15oz.
- Custom stainless steel mugs and tumblers: Best for commuters, outdoor lovers, and travel enthusiasts. They retain temperature well, feel premium, and work great for lifestyle. You can sell them at higher prices. Top-sellers are 20oz, 30oz, and Stanley-style travel mugs.
Tip: Always choose a custom mug that your target audience already loves and uses. When the product fits naturally into their daily routine, personalized designs feel more valuable. And you sell more easily.

Step 2: Select the Right Printing Method for Custom Mugs
Learning how to make custom mugs to sell requires selecting the right printing method, as this affects mug quality, durability, production speed, and scalability. Understanding common printing methods for custom mugs can help you start strategically:
- Sublimation printing: Best for custom ceramic mugs with straight or slightly curved shapes, and it remains the most popular method in print-on-demand. It delivers vibrant, full-wrap designs with long-lasting and dishwasher-safe results.
- UV printing: Fits stainless steel, glass, and plastic mugs, and it continues to grow in popularity for premium drinkware. It supports full-color designs on many materials.
- Heat press (vinyl or transfer paper): Works well for ceramic mugs and simple designs, and many DIY sellers use it for small batches. It keeps startup costs low but offers limited durability and poor scalability.
- DTG printing: Applies to flat or lightly curved ceramic mugs and handles detailed artwork. It sees low adoption for mugs due to lower durability compared to sublimation.
Insights: Print-on-demand sellers often choose sublimation or UV printing for custom mugs to balance quality, efficiency, and scalability.

Step 3: Find a Reliable Custom Mug Provider
While making custom mugs to sell, a reliable custom mug provider helps you deliver consistent quality and scale with confidence. You should look for providers that offer high-quality mugs, compatible printing methods, fast production and shipping (fulfillment), and responsive customer support to avoid delays and unhappy customers.
Save the top-notch custom mug providers to sell with:
- merchOne (best for the EU market): Formerly Picanova, ideal for high-volume sellers. It provides fast shipping and a 48-hour fulfillment promise. They are famous for allowing you to keep selling later into the Christmas season than almost any other provider.
- Dreamship (best for the US market): Highly recommended for scale and speed. They offer the "white edge-to-edge mug," which allows for a full print on the mug, along with skinny tumblers, whiskey glasses, and more.
- Printify (best overall): Known for the largest network of print locations. It allows you to choose specific printing hubs (like Printed Mint or District Photo) to optimize for the fastest shipping or lowest base cost (starting around $4.69 for a standard ceramic mug).
- Printful (best quality control): While slightly more expensive, Printful owns its fulfillment centers, ensuring more consistent print quality and premium packaging options. They are the top choice for Stainless Steel tumblers and laser-engraved drinkware.
Step 4: Design High-converting Custom Mugs
This is the most important step when learning how to make custom mugs to sell. The goal of this step is to create a finished mug design that looks great in real life and sells well online.
Here's how to design custom mugs to sell online:
- Get design inspiration: Research best-selling custom mug designs on marketplaces like Etsy and Amazon. You can also analyze competitor stores and collaborate with independent artists.
- Prepare design resources: Download assets such as fonts, graphics, and illustrations. Popular sources include Creative Fabrica, Freepik, and artist-owned libraries.
- Create the design file: Match your canvas ratio to the mug's printable area. Leave safe margins near the top, bottom, and handle to prevent peeling or cut-offs. Use 300 DPI resolution in CMYK format to maintain color accuracy and avoid blurry prints.
- Design the layout: Add text, images, patterns, or graphics, and arrange them in a balanced layout. Simple designs with custom photos and text are evergreen ideas.
Note: It is crucial to respect copyright laws to design resources to avoid infringing on the intellectual property rights of others.

Step 5: Set Up Mug Customization Options
Mug customization turns a standard design into a personal product. This step focuses on defining what buyers can personalize and ensuring the customization process stays simple, clear, and error-free.
Popular mug customization options to sell include:
- Custom text: Names, dates, short quotes, or short phrases like "Best Dad Ever."
- Photo upload: Customer images for family, pets, or special memories.
- Clipart preset: Illustrations for characters, pets, or any pre-designed symbols for customers.
- Combination customization: Text + photo upload and clipart + text.
- Other personalization: moon phases, maps, songs, etc.
Tips: Limit the number of customization fields to avoid overwhelming buyers. Show a real-time preview so customers see exactly how their mug will look before checkout.

Step 6: Calculate Costs and Pricing for Personalized Mugs
Your cost should highest possible cost to protect your margin. To make custom mugs to sell profitably, you must calculate all expenses, including:
- Base mug cost: blank mug price and fulfillment fee by your provider.
- Platform fees: marketplace commissions, payment processing, or app subscriptions.
- Marketing costs: ads, promotions, or influencer collaborations.
After calculating the total cost, you add a margin for the last price. Because personalization adds perceived value, you can price custom mugs 30%–60% higher than standard mugs.
Here's an example of pricing a custom mug in a real selling scenario: you sell a 11oz white edge-to-edge mug, fulfill through Dreamship, and list on Etsy for US customers.
- Base mug cost: $9.08 ($4.09 blank mug + $4.99 shipping)
- Platform fees + marketing fees: $4.00
- Total cost: $13.08
- Profit margin: 40%
- Price: $24.42 ($13.08 + $13.08 x 40%)

Step 7: Market and Sell Your Custom Mugs
An effective POD marketing strategy requires reaching the right audience and highlighting personalization value. Don't forget to apply proven methods for custom mug marketing:
- Optimize product pages with detailed descriptions and relevant keywords.
- Run targeted ads on social platforms to reach your target customers.
- Run seasonal promotions on holidays like Valentine's Day, Mother's Day, or Christmas to increase urgency and conversions.
- Offer bulk discounts with lower prices for larger quantities, encouraging customers to buy more mugs at once for events or teams.

FAQs: Make Custom Mugs to Sell
1 - Is selling custom mugs still profitable?
Yes, selling custom mugs is still profitable. The profit margin of a personalized mug business may reach up to 60% with unique designs, reliable mug provider, and efficient marketing. Customized mugs also play a major role in driving the global mug market (Data Bridge).
2 - Where can you sell custom mugs?
You can sell custom mugs on marketplaces like Etsy, Merch by Amazon, or Redbubble for minimal setup. Especially, you can utilize their built-in traffic and minimal setup. However, as your business grows, these platforms can limit advanced personalization options, branding, and integrations. To gain full control, e-commerce platforms like Shopify, WooCommerce, or Magento give you greater flexibility to build and expand a custom mug brand.
3 - What are the best designs for custom mugs?
The best designs for custom mugs focus on personalization and everyday use, such as name, quotes, photos, family, couple, and pet clipart. Seasonal designs for holidays and events also perform well. These occasions include Valentine's Day, Mother's Day, Father's Day, Halloween, and Christmas.
